When I think of these coconut cupcakes, I smell my grandmother’s tiny kitchen—warm vanilla and coconut drifting through the air while she hummed a tune and let me lick the beaters. She let me stand on a stool and sprinkle shredded coconut on everything like it was glitter; she swore a cupcake without a little coconut on top simply didn’t count. I still make this recipe when I need a cozy hug in dessert form: soft, tender crumb, a whisper of tropical coconut, and that toasted coconut crunch that makes people grin before they even take a bite. If you want a cupcake that tastes like a summer memory and a warm kitchen at once, you’ll love these.
Quick Facts
- Yield: Serves 12 cupcakes
- Prep Time: 15 minutes
- Cook Time: 18–22 minutes
- Total Time: 35–40 minutes
Why This Recipe is Awesome
These coconut cupcakes bake up with a light, tender crumb and a subtle, buttery coconut flavor that isn’t cloying. They feel fancy but behave like a weekday treat—easy, forgiving, and crowd-pleasing. The frosting gets silky and bright with coconut extract and a little tang from cream cheese, while toasted coconut adds a crisp, caramelized note. It’s so easy even your oven can’t mess it up—although if it beeps dramatically, that just means deliciousness is imminent.
Ingredients
For the Main Dish:
- 1 1/2 cups all-purpose flour
- 1 tsp baking powder
- 1/2 tsp baking soda
- 1/4 tsp salt
- 1/2 cup (1 stick) unsalted butter, softened
- 3/4 cup granulated sugar
- 2 large eggs, room temperature
- 1 tsp vanilla extract
- 1 tsp coconut extract
- 1/2 cup full-fat coconut milk (shake can first)
- 1/2 cup plain Greek yogurt or sour cream
- 3/4 cup sweetened shredded coconut (plus 1/4 cup for topping)
For the Sauce / Garnish (if applicable):
- 6 oz cream cheese, softened
- 1/2 cup (1 stick) unsalted butter, softened
- 2 1/2–3 cups powdered sugar, sifted as needed
- 1/2 tsp coconut extract
- 1–2 tbsp milk or coconut milk (to thin)
- Optional: extra toasted shredded coconut and lime zest for garnish
How I Make It
Step 1:
Preheat the oven to 350°F. Line a 12-cup muffin tin with liners or spray lightly. In a bowl, whisk together 1 1/2 cups all-purpose flour, 1 tsp baking powder, 1/2 tsp baking soda, and 1/4 tsp salt. The dry mix should look pale and even—no clumps. Sifting helps if your flour clumps.
Step 2:
In a stand mixer or with a hand mixer, beat 1/2 cup softened butter and 3/4 cup sugar until light and fluffy, about 2–3 minutes. You’ll see it lighten in color and hear a soft whirring sound—this traps air and makes tender cupcakes. Add the 2 eggs one at a time, beating well after each. Mix in 1 tsp vanilla and 1 tsp coconut extract.
Step 3:
Alternate adding the dry mix and wet ingredients: add one-third of the flour mixture, then half of the 1/2 cup coconut milk + 1/2 cup Greek yogurt, then another third of flour, the remaining wet, and finish with the last of the flour. Stir until just combined—don’t overmix. Fold in 3/4 cup shredded coconut so you get pockets of coconut without deflating the batter.
Step 4:
Divide batter evenly among the 12 cups (I use an ice cream scoop for fast, neat portions). Bake at 350°F for 18–22 minutes until a toothpick comes out with a few moist crumbs and the tops show light golden edges. The cupcakes will smell sweet and coconutty—your cue that they’re nearly done. Let them cool in the tin for 5 minutes, then transfer to a rack to cool completely.
Step 5:
Make the frosting by beating 6 oz cream cheese and 1/2 cup butter until smooth. Gradually add 2 1/2–3 cups powdered sugar to reach your desired sweetness and thickness, then stir in 1/2 tsp coconut extract and 1–2 tbsp milk to loosen. Pipe or spread frosting on cooled cupcakes and sprinkle with toasted coconut. To toast coconut, toss 1/4 cup shredded coconut in a dry skillet over medium heat until golden and nutty—watch it; it browns fast and smells heavenly.
Pro Tips
- Use room-temperature eggs and dairy for a smoother, quicker-emulsifying batter.
- Measure flour by spooning it into the cup and leveling—don’t pack it, or cupcakes get dry.
- Toast the coconut last-minute for maximum crunch; it loses crispness if it sits too long.
- If batter looks too stiff, add 1 tbsp more coconut milk; if too loose, add 1–2 tbsp flour.
Common Mistakes to Avoid
- Skipping preheating: Classic rookie move. It changes texture and bake time.
- Overmixing: Leads to dense or chewy results. Mix until just combined.
- Guessing cook time: Always use visual cues or a timer, not just vibes.
- Overcrowding pans: Give your food some breathing room to crisp properly.
Alternatives & Substitutions
- Swap Greek yogurt for sour cream—same tang, slightly different crumb.
- Use melted coconut oil instead of butter for a dairy-free batter; expect a slightly more tender, less rich texture.
- For gluten-free, replace flour with a 1:1 gluten-free baking flour blend—texture changes a bit but works well.
- Replace sweetened shredded coconut with unsweetened to reduce sugar; add 1–2 tbsp extra powdered sugar to the frosting if needed.
Variations & Tips
- Lime-Coconut: Add 1 tbsp lime zest to the batter and frosting for a bright, tropical lift.
- Chocolate-Dipped: Dip the tops in melted dark chocolate for a grown-up contrast.
- Pina Colada: Fold 1/4 cup finely crushed canned pineapple into the batter for juicy surprise pockets.
- Nutty Crunch: Add 1/3 cup chopped macadamia nuts or almonds for texture.
- Mini Cupcakes: Bake in a mini tin for 24 mini cupcakes; reduce bake time to 10–12 minutes.
- Vegan version: Use flax eggs, coconut oil, dairy-free cream cheese, and a vegan yogurt substitute.
FAQ (Frequently Asked Questions)
- Can I make this ahead of time?
- Yes! Bake the cupcakes and store unfrosted in an airtight container at room temperature for up to 2 days, or freeze for up to 2 months. Thaw, then frost just before serving for best texture.
- Can I double the recipe?
- Sure thing. Use two muffin tins and rotate racks halfway through baking if needed. Keep the same 350°F temperature; just watch the time—you may need a minute or two more if your oven fills up.
- Can I substitute butter with oil?
- Technically yes, but you’ll miss that buttery magic. Use ¾ the amount of oil.
- How do I know it’s done?
- Look for lightly golden edges and a springy top. A toothpick should come out with a few moist crumbs, not wet batter. The cupcakes will smell fragrant and coconutty when close to done.
- What if I don’t have ingredient X?
- For missing coconut extract, use vanilla plus an extra tablespoon of coconut milk. If you lack cream cheese, make a simple buttercream with an extra 1/4 cup butter and skip the tang.
How I Like to Serve It
I love pairing these cupcakes with a bright iced tea or a coconut latte on a warm morning. They make a charming centerpiece at potlucks, baby showers, or casual weekend baking sessions. Serve them slightly chilled in summer and room temperature in cooler months—both work beautifully.
Notes
- Store frosted cupcakes in the fridge for up to 4 days; bring to room temperature before serving for best flavor.
- Freeze unfrosted cupcakes in a single layer in a freezer bag for up to 2 months; thaw fully before frosting.
Final Thoughts
Closing: Go bake a batch, sprinkle on some toasted coconut, and share them—or hide a few for yourself. You deserve a little tropical bliss in cupcake form.
